OEM distributors are extremely expensive and hard to find now in new or good condition, and aftermarket units are known to frequently come with inaccurate sensors. Your best bet there would honestly be to just get another one at a local parts store, try it out, and if it doesn't work return it.

Off the top of my head, reputable companies still making headers for B series - Skunk2, PLM, Blox, Toda, ASP. The latter two will be significantly more expensive but there's no second guessing their quality. Skunk2 Alpha series is also very good and reasonably priced.

Lots of exhaust options and that'll be mostly subjective to what you think sounds the best. If you're staying NA then a 2.5" exhaust will suffice.
